Restless Night is the debut album by Irish musician Ray Dolan. It was released in Summer 1975 in Ireland by EMI Ireland and produced by Leo O'Kelly. [1] [2] [3]
All tracks are written by Ray Dolan except where noted. All arrangements by Paul Barrett
